PANAJI: Ahead of the 2022 elections, due in the next five months, Goa is developing into “political tourism” which is a welcome sign, said Chief Minister Dr Pramod Sawant today.
He was reacting to the latest political development wherein senior Congress MLA, and ex-CM Luizinho Faleiro resigned as legislators of the State Assembly. He is set to join Trinamool Congress this evening.
Sawant said that while Goa was known for medical, spiritual, hinterland and other types of tourism, now with elections inching closer, what we see is political tourism.
“I welcome this form of tourism too, provided it helps people with their political tourism-related businesses,” he said.
The Chief Minister was speaking at the inaugural function of the Tourist Police Assistance Booth at Candolim.
CM said that that dedicated police force comprising of over 100 police personnel are trained with special skills, including soft skills, to man the tourist assistance booths.
Acting tough against erring police officers, Sawant said that a total of 15 police personnel have been suspended for misbehaving with people in the recent past.
He also said that once Goa is fully vaccinated by Oct 31, Govt will promote the state as a 100 per cent vaccinated safe zone tourist destination.
DGP Mukesh Kumar Meena said that locations have been identified for setting up series of such booths equipped with CCTV and other requisite features across the beach belt for the safety of tourists.
